Got the car this morning..... and been under it having a look.
Taken the pipes off the actuators and sealed then both to make sure. Flaps now stay open all the time and the exhaust note has risen slighty. I used cable ties to secure the pipes out the way in the bumper. All took about 10mins of careful doing.
Will see how it goes and can always put them back on in 15mins. Hopefully i will get the rumble and also comfort of in town non S mode driving
. Also stops me buying a Miltek this week, or should i say postpones..
